If the Pixie-Dust attack fails (due to a patched router firmware), Dumpper may attempt a traditional brute-force attack. This involves iterating through the 8-digit WPS PIN space (11,000 possibilities due to checksum algorithms). Due to the design of WPS, the AP usually reveals the first half of the PIN before the second, drastically reducing the time required to guess it.
The primary strength of Dumpper is its ability to test WPS vulnerabilities. Newer versions, often discussed in updated forums as being "better," contain updated databases of known default for various router manufacturers. Early Dumpper releases were often locked in Spanish, confusing many non-Spanish-speaking users. Dumpper v913 includes a robust language selector with support for , including English, French, German, Italian, Chinese, Russian, and more. This means that the utility is now accessible to a truly global audience.
